#!/usr/bin/env python3
|
|
"""
|
|
Fix GHCID location mismatches for heritage custodian files.
|
|
|
|
This script:
|
|
1. Identifies files where GHCID location component doesn't match actual location in locations[] array
|
|
2. Looks up correct GeoNames data for the actual city
|
|
3. Generates proper GHCID with all identifier formats (UUID v5, UUID v8, numeric)
|
|
4. Updates all relevant fields in the YAML file
|
|
5. Renames files to match new GHCID
|
|
|
|
Usage:
|
|
python scripts/fix_ghcid_location_mismatches.py --dry-run # Preview Type I changes
|
|
python scripts/fix_ghcid_location_mismatches.py --type M --dry-run # Preview Museum changes
|
|
python scripts/fix_ghcid_location_mismatches.py --type A # Fix Archive files
|
|
python scripts/fix_ghcid_location_mismatches.py --type ALL --dry-run # Preview ALL types
|
|
|
|
Supported types: A (Archive), G (Gallery), H (Holy Sites), I (Intangible), L (Library),
|
|
M (Museum), N (NGO), O (Official), R (Research), S (Society),
|
|
T (Taste/Smell), U (Unknown), X (Mixed), ALL
|
|
"""

def generate_city_code(city_name: str) -> str:
|
|
"""Generate 3-letter city code from city name."""
|
|
# Check special mappings first
|
|
if city_name in SPECIAL_CITY_CODES:
|
|
return SPECIAL_CITY_CODES[city_name]
|
|
|
|
# Handle Dutch articles and prefixes
|
|
name = city_name
|
|
|
|
# Remove quotes and normalize
|
|
name = name.replace("'", "").replace("-", " ")
|
|
|
|
# Split into words
|
|
words = name.split()
|
|
|
|
if len(words) == 1:
|
|
# Single word: first 3 letters
|
|
return words[0][:3].upper()
|
|
elif len(words) >= 2:
|
|
# Check for Dutch articles at start
|
|
dutch_articles = ['de', 'het', 'den', "'s"]
|
|
if words[0].lower() in dutch_articles:
|
|
# Article + main word: take article initial + 2 from main word
|
|
return (words[0][0] + words[1][:2]).upper()
|
|
else:
|
|
# Multi-word: take initials (up to 3)
|
|
initials = ''.join(w[0] for w in words[:3])
|
|
return initials.upper()
|
|
|
|
return name[:3].upper()
|
|
|
|
|
|
def generate_ghcid_identifiers(ghcid_string: str) -> dict:
|
|
"""Generate all GHCID identifier formats."""
|
|
# UUID v5 (SHA-1) - PRIMARY
|
|
uuid_v5 = uuid.uuid5(GHCID_NAMESPACE, ghcid_string)
|
|
|
|
# UUID v8 (SHA-256) - Secondary
|
|
sha256_hash = hashlib.sha256(ghcid_string.encode()).digest()[:16]
|
|
sha256_hash = bytearray(sha256_hash)
|
|
sha256_hash[6] = (sha256_hash[6] & 0x0F) | 0x80 # Version 8
|
|
sha256_hash[8] = (sha256_hash[8] & 0x3F) | 0x80 # Variant
|
|
uuid_sha256 = uuid.UUID(bytes=bytes(sha256_hash))
|
|
|
|
# Numeric (64-bit from SHA-256)
|
|
full_hash = hashlib.sha256(ghcid_string.encode()).digest()
|
|
numeric = int.from_bytes(full_hash[:8], 'big')
|
|
|
|
return {
|
|
'ghcid_uuid': str(uuid_v5),
|
|
'ghcid_uuid_sha256': str(uuid_sha256),
|
|
'ghcid_numeric': str(numeric),
|
|
}
|
